They missed on some key areas like independent rear suspension and their cool charge idea It is a 4600lb. truck used for straight line speed -independent rear is not going to hook as well on a launch and it is too heavy to take advantage of the independent rear handling benefits.
The cool air charge to the intercooler is a good idea, but unfortunately I doubt the idea will see production. ( if that was that was a production listing) The idea that a company of mass production would spend that much time and parts cost into a system like that is unlikely.
